Question to the Department for Science, Innovation & Technology:

To ask the Secretary of State for Science, Innovation and Technology, what proportion of staff in his Department have flexible working arrangements; and how many of those work compressed hours.

The Department’s flexible working policy sets out the types of formal and informal flexible working available to our employees.

All eligible employees have a statutory right to request flexible working arrangements, including, for example, part time working and compressed hours.

In addition, some informal flexible working arrangements within the parameters of the policy are managed locally. Central information on the proportion of Departmental employees with flexible working arrangements is therefore not held.

Currently, there are 289 employees formally working compressed hours.
